Lobos Race to Fourth Straight Win 4-1 Over Drake

Box Score | 2019-20 Season Statistics

DES MOINES, Iowa — Raul Dobai won a pair of tiebreakers, including an insane 14-12 second-set tiebreaker that clinched a 4-1 win for New Mexico over Drake, the fourth straight win for UNM, and its first road win of the season. Tiebreakers were the story of the day as there were five in all and UNM won four of them.
 
Dobai’s were the most important, along with a 7-6 (7-1) win at No. 3 doubles by Stepan Holis and Facundo Bermejo that clinched the doubles point.  In that tiebreaker, Bermejo suffered a mini-break on his opening serve, and then it was all UNM as the Lobos scored seven straight points, the final again off a Bermejo serve.
 
UNM got that doubles point as it also picked up a 6-4 win at No. 1 doubles by Jake Trondson and Dobai.
 
In singles, UNM raced to a 3-0 lead on the strength of another win from Bermejo, winning 6-2, 6-3 at No. 5 singles.  Bermejo, who clinched UNM’s opening win of the season over BYU two weeks ago, now has a team-leading 15 wins, and he is now 4-1 at No. 5 singles.
 
Sergio Molina continued his strong play with a 6-4, 6-4 win at No. 3 singles over Evan Fragistas, putting UNM one win away from a clinch.  Drake got one point back with a 7-6 (7-2), 6-2 win at No. 1 singles by Oliver Johansson over Dominic West, but that would be the only point for Drake, and the only tiebreaker won by the Bulldogs.
 
It looked like Drake would make it 3-2 at No. 2 singles, but Stepan Holis of UNM bounced back from a 6-2 loss in the first set to win the second by that same score.  In the third, Holis fell behind 5-2 but won three straight games to even that up at 5-5.
 
It never finished because Dobai finally won his match after back-to-back tiebreaker wins.  After winning the first set 7-4 in a tiebreak, he and opponent Reid Jarvis went back-and-forth in an epic tiebreaker.  Dobai had five shots at match point, and he saved four of Jarvis’ before forcing Jarvis wide at 13-12 for the win.
 
UNM might have won it in moments anyways as Rafael Abdulsalam was up 6-5 in the second and close to clinching the match himself.
 
The Lobos avenged a loss to Drake last year at McKinnon Family Tennis Stadium, their only home loss of the year.  UNM takes on Michigan State at 10 am on Sunday in a match that will be played in Des Moines.
 
NOTES:  Dobai and Bermejo have each won three straight singles matches … Trondson and Dobai are now 7-5 in doubles this year, and they have more matches than any other Lobo doubles combo.
